Four musicians with equally stellar pedigrees formed the New Orford String Quartet with the goal of developing a new model for a touring string quartet. Their concept - to bring four elite orchestral leaders and soloists together on a regular basis over many years to perform chamber music at the highest level - has resulted in a quartet that maintains a remarkably fresh perspective while bringing a palpable sense of joy to each performance. The Toronto Star has described this outcome as "nothing short of electrifying."

The New Orford String Quartet has seen astonishing success, giving annual concerts for national CBC broadcast and receiving unanimous critical acclaim, including two Opus Awards for Concert of the Year, and a 2017 JUNO Award for Best Classical Album. Recent seasons have featured return engagements in Chicago, Montreal and Toronto, as well as their New York City debut on Lincoln Center's Great Performers series.

Jonathan Crow - Violin Jonathan Crow has been Concertmaster of the Toronto Symphony Orchestra since 2011.

Andrew Wan - Violin Andrew Wan was named concertmaster of the Orchestre symphonique de Montréal (OSM) in 2008.

Sharon Wei - Viola Sharon was on faculty at Yale and Stanford University and is currently Associate Professor of viola at Western University.

Brian Manker - Cello Principal Cellist of the Montreal Symphony Orchestra (OSM) since 1999,
